Is 107 263 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 107 263 is about 327.510.

Thus, the square root of 107 263 is not an integer, and therefore 107 263 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 107 263?

The square of a number (here 107 263) is the result of the product of this number (107 263) by itself (i.e., 107 263 × 107 263); the square of 107 263 is sometimes called "raising 107 263 to the power 2", or "107 263 squared".

The square of 107 263 is 11 505 351 169 because 107 263 × 107 263 = 107 2632 = 11 505 351 169.

As a consequence, 107 263 is the square root of 11 505 351 169.
